What is the Goethe Certificate?

The Goethe Certificate is a series of standardized language tests developed to assess the German language abilities of non-native speakers. These tests are aligned with the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R), which classifies language efficiency into 6 levels: A1, A2, B1, B2, C1, and C2. Each level represents a different degree of language proficiency, from fundamental to advanced.

Levels of the Goethe Certificate

  1. a1 zertifikat kaufen: Beginner

    • Description: This level is for absolute beginners and focuses on fundamental communication abilities. Test takers should be able to comprehend and utilize simple expressions and sentences.
    • Exam Components: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king.
  2. A2: Elementary

    • Description: At this level, test takers can communicate in easy and regular tasks needing an easy and direct exchange of information.
    • Exam Components: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king.
  3. B1: Intermediate

    • Description: B1 level certifies that the test taker can understand the primary points of clear standard input on familiar matters and can produce simple connected text on subjects that recognize or of individual interest.
    • Exam Components: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king.
  4. B2: Upper Intermediate

    • Description: This level suggests the capability to understand the essences of complex text on both concrete and abstract topics, consisting of technical conversations in the test taker's field of specialization.
    • Exam Components: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king.
  5. C1: Advanced

    • Description: C1 level accredits that the test taker can understand a wide variety of demanding, longer texts and recognize implicit significance. They can reveal themselves with complete confidence and spontaneously without much obvious searching for expressions.
    • Exam Components: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king.
  6. C2: Proficiency

    • Description: This is the greatest level, indicating the ability to comprehend virtually everything heard or read. Test takers can sum up details from various spoken and written sources, reconstructing arguments and accounts in a coherent discussion.
    • Exam Components: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king.

The Examination Process

  1. Registration

    • Action 1: Choose the proper level based on your current German language efficiency.
    • Step 2: Find a Goethe-Institut or an authorized test center near you.
    • Action 3: Register for the exam, providing essential individual details and paying the registration charge.
  2. Preparation

    • Resources: Utilize study materials provided by the Goethe-Institut, such as textbooks, practice tests, and online resources.
    • Courses: Consider enrolling in preparatory courses provided by the Goethe-Institut or other language schools.
  3. Exam Day

    • Arrival: Arrive at the test center on time with all required files.
    • Exam Structure: The exam usually consists of four areas: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. Each section is developed to check various elements of language efficiency.
  4. Results

    • Scoring: Each area is scored individually, and the general outcome identifies the final certificate.
    • Accreditation: Successful candidates get a Goethe Certificate, which stands forever.
